How they compare
Bahrain currently reports 610 1000 USD against 523 1000 USD in Paraguay, a difference of 87 1000 USD.
That makes Bahrain's figure about 1.2 times Paraguay's.
Across all 22 years both countries report, Bahrain has been ahead every year.
Bahrain ranks 88th and Paraguay ranks 91st of 146 countries.
Bahrain has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.

About this data
The database contains data on the bilateral trade flows in roundwood, prim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world. The main types of primary forest products included in are: ro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further. The definitions are available.
